Filing 9 ORDER - Before the Court is Defendant John McDermott's Motion to Dismiss (Doc. #6 ). In that motion, McDermott claims that Plaintiff's Complaint fails for two reasons. First. McDermott argues that Plaintiff's Complaint is an impermissible shotgun pleading. Plaintiff's Complaint is not a shotgun pleading. Therefore, to the extent that McDermott's motion is based on the prohibition of shotgun pleadings, it is DENIED. Second, McDermott states that "Plaintiff's Complaint fails to state a cause of action against the Defendant such that Plaintiff would be entitled to relief." (Doc. #8 ). However, McDermott's Brief does not develop this argument whatsoever. McDermott is therefore ORDERED to appear before the Court, in writing, and explain how the factual allegations in Plaintiff's Complaint fail to satisfy the elements of each of his claims. McDermott's submission is due within 10 days and is limited to 5 pages. Signed by Judge L Scott Coogler on 7/12/2023. (MEB2) |
